Since airdrop senders cover the fees, they do not even necessarily need the receiver’s permission to airdrop them tokens – the senders simply need a list of addresses that they would like to distribute to. They are often also described as a way to increase a currency’s decentralization, since tokens can be sent to many users who can then do whatever they want with them. Airdrops serve as a way to bootstrap new currencies, because they allow the currency creators (or whoever is sponsoring the airdrop) to distribute the currency to a large amount of addresses in a short amount of time. The sender of the airdrop typically covers all associated transaction fees so there are no costs for the receivers. Currently, around 20B out of those 100B are outside of SDF control.Īn “airdrop” is essentially a cryptocurrency giveaway that is commonly used as a way to distribute new tokens. At the genesis of Stellar, 100B Lumens were created and granted to the SDF which over time distributed them. Over its history, the foundation created (or assisted) strategies to distribute Lumens (Stellar’s native token) to many users around the world. Stellar is a crypto-asset created in 2014 whose development is overseen by the SDF. Similarly, Keybase.io recently announced a plan to distribute at most 2B Lumens to its users. Users first needed to complete a KYC process in order to be eligible for the giveaway. The plan was to distribute $125M of Stellar (XLM) among Blockchain’s 30M wallets. On November 6th, 2018, announced it was creating the “largest crypto giveaway in history” in partnership with the Stellar Development Foundation (SDF). The Orbit S has a 3D head tracking function, while the Cloud Orbit lacks this feature. The only difference between the Cloud Orbit S and the Cloud Orbit is the 3D head tracking. HyperX Cloud Orbit S vs Cloud Orbit Specs Comparison The Cloud Orbit and Cloud Orbit S headsets feature a detachable noise cancelling mic with flexible boom and built-in pop filter, three detachable cable options for multi-device compatibility, onboard audio and mic control for quick access to 3D audio settings, EQ profiles, and volume and mic control with audible indicators to check headset settings. This functionality could be used as an alternative input method for gamers with limited mobility or used as an advantage by having additional head gesture inputs available. The headset also provides a gesture control feature that can be paired with the HyperX Orbit S software to map head gestures to equivalent keypresses on a keyboard. With 3D head tracking technology, the Cloud Orbit S tracks head position and movements 1000 times a second to pinpoint sound localization and accuracy. They also offer advanced audio customization to easily calibrate 3D audio settings to individual user measurements, customizable room ambiance, and built-in preset EQ profiles. These Cloud Orbit headsets offer integrated audio controls located on the earcup to easily toggle features including HyperX custom-tuned 7.1 surround sound with a touch of a button. For audiophiles comparing similar headsets with planar drivers that typically cost thousands of dollars, Cloud Orbit is a premium headset that delivers audio quality audio at an attractive price under $300.īoth the Cloud Orbit and Cloud Orbit S headsets utilize 100mm planar magnetic drivers and 3D audio technology to provide clear, realistic audio while creating an enhanced sound localization in a three-dimensional sound space. A Mama Tattletail toy must be avoided, which will attack the player if they make too much noise in the toy's immediate vicinity. The game is set during Christmas in 1998 in a large house, in which the player must take care of a Baby Talking Tattletail toy and complete various objectives before going to bed each night. Designated the "Godfather of Punk", he was the vocalist and lyricist of proto-punk band The Stooges, who were formed in 1967 and have disbanded and reunited many times since. (born April 21, 1947), known professionally as Iggy Pop, is an American musician, singer, and songwriter. No one knows exactly where the Ring entities came from, nor how old their kind might be, but the ease with which they ended the Protomolecule creators' galaxy-spanning civilization demonstrates a godlike level of cosmic power. This second alien force wiped out the Ring builders entirely, for reasons The Expanse has yet to address. Revealed to Holden by The Investigator (wearing the face of Joe Miller) in The Expanse seasons 3 and 4, the Protomolecule empire reigned supreme for a long time, but incurred the wrath of something beyond its domain. Saturn's Phoebe moon was likely thrown toward Sol for this very purpose, but got caught in the planet's gravity (nice save, Saturn!), and by the time Earth and Mars awoke the Protomolecule within Phoebe, its creators had already been dead for many millions of years. Utilizing the substance's hive mind, this ancient alien empire developed Ring Gates to spread throughout countless other systems. Several billion years before James Holden was hauling ice and indulging in zero-G sex sessions aboard the Canterbury, those responsible for creating the Protomolecule dominated our Milky Way galaxy. This package, under the hood, uses SVG with JS and the library. Thus, if you crop a scene and enlarge it, it is as if you were zooming in on that one spot. Even if you squish a scene, the quality of the image doesn't change, just the proportions. Some of the images can be stretched out or smushed together, but there are plenty that have a fixed ratio and can't be distorted. Storyboard That images are all scalable vector graphics, which means that the quality of the image doesn't change when you make them bigger.
